Is There Online Support for Cannabis-Based Sleep Regimens for Insomniacs?
The role of online support for cannabis in insomnia is growing as more patients look beyond clinics for advice. Digital spaces provide opportunities to share tips, experiences, and coping strategies. For many, online connections make treatment feel less isolating.
How Online Support Helps Patients
Patients often use digital tools to explore cannabis-based sleep regimens. Below are some of the common ways online resources contribute to insomnia care.
Patient Forums and Discussions
Many people turn to patient forums to share their progress with cannabis, comparing notes on strains, dosage, and side effects.
Sleep Communities Online
Dedicated sleep communities offer peer-to-peer support for those with insomnia. Patients exchange ideas on how cannabis fits into broader lifestyle and therapy approaches.
Access To Shared Experiences
Hearing from others can reassure patients who are new to cannabis. Shared experiences provide practical insight that complements professional advice.
The availability of online support for cannabis in insomnia highlights the value of community in managing sleep problems. While it should not replace medical guidance, it can offer encouragement and practical tips.
